Quote from LIhikers: “Resupplying every 3 days seems like you'd spend a lot of time going in and out of towns. ” Not really. Slingshot and I became masters at hitchhiking to town, eating breakfast, resupply, grabbing lunch to go with beers, and sometimes laundry or showers and back on trail in 2-3 hours and still hike a 12 mile day.
